Local Programs for Seniors
The Twilight Seniors Group (Walkerton)
The Twilight Seniors Group meets every Wednesday and Friday at The Bruce County Library (Walkerton Branch); Location: 253 Durham St. E, Walkerton ON. Please contact the group organizer for more information, Deb Cassidy 519-881-9455.
Euchre on Wednesday's 1:30 - 4:00pm and SOLO on Friday's 1:30 - 4:00pm
Ladies Bridge (Walkerton)
Ladies Bridge meets every Monday at The Bruce County Library (Walkerton Branch); Location: 253 Durham St. E, Walkerton ON. Please contact the group organizer for more information, Denise Desroches 519-378-7317.
Ladies Bridge on Monday's at 1:30 - 4:00pm
Greenock Seniors Euchre
The Greenock Seniors hold Euchre on the 1st and 3rd Monday of each month (except July and August) at the only church in Pinkerton, starting at 1:00 pm. We are always looking new members and Euchre players. You do not have to be a club member to attend our Euchre. Please contact David Bradley 519-366-2685.
Euchre on 1st and 3rd Monday of every month, 1:00pm.
Elmwood Seniors
The Elmwood Seniors Group meets the 2nd and 4th Wednesday of every month for Solo, Euchre and Crokinole at the Elmwood Community Centre (38 Concession Rd. 10). Entry is $3, with a cold potluck. Please contact the group organizer for more information, Joan Hofermehl, 519-477-0040.
Solo, Euchre and Crokinole: The 2nd and 4th Wednesday's (Monthly) 2 - 4:30pm.
Young at Heart (Chepstow)
The Young at Heart Seniors Group meets every Monday (September - May) for Euchre and Solo, at the Chepstow Lions Club Hall (444 Chepstow Rd, Walkerton ON), from 1:30 - 4:00pm. Please contact the group organizer for more information, 2Cyndy Abell 519-366-2317.
Euchre and Solo on Monday's, 1:30 - 4:00pm.

Join us downtown Walkerton in mid-July for Summer Streetfest featuring free entertainment, children's activities, specials from your favorite shops and restaurants, and more.
Shop local during the holiday season and support businesses in Walkerton and local vendors who attend this Christmas shopping event held in mid/late November. Vendors are set up in the Market Garden park on Durham Street, and many businesses feature special sales!
Please visit the Hometown Christmas Market page for more information.
The Walkerton Kinsmen Club host an annual Santa Claus Parade the last Saturday of November featuring local businesses and community groups in a parade down Durham Street in Walkerton. The Fire Department also collect donations for the local Food Bank during the parade.
